Linda Lee Brady, age 75, a loving wife, mother and grandmother from Thomaston, Georgia, passed away March 4, 2024. Linda was born in Clinton, IA to Robert and Dorothy Vogel, who proceeded her in death. She was raised in Chicago, IL and she graduated from Northern Illinois University. She went on to obtain her Masters of Science Degree from University of Texas Health Science Center (San Antonio) and advanced medical degree from Emory University in Atlanta. Her love of children led her to work with multiple pediatric practices in the Southeast and she eventually retired from medicine in Thomaston and Zebulon, Georgia.
Her retirement was spent traveling and cruising with her family where her favorite destinations included Hawaii, New York, Myrtle Beach, Alaska, the Caribbean, Orlando and National Parks. She loved spending quality time with her family playing cards, relaxing by the pool with family and friends, shopping with her girls, enjoying art and watching live theatre. But her favorite moments were spent reflecting on her grandchildren as she took great pride in their accomplishments.
Linda is survived by her husband of 32 years, Donald B. Brady, CSM (ret); two children, Michael Dondelinger and his wife Alice, from Marietta and Nicole Stokes and her husband David, from Sandy Springs; two step-daughters, Crystal Davidson and her husband Kyle, from Lancaster, PA and Willie Wilhelm and her wife Amy, from Lancaster, PA; grandchildren, David Stokes III, Matthew Stokes, Melinda Dondelinger and Michael Dondelinger; Sister Karen Bouma and husband Owen, from St. Johns, IN; and several nieces and nephews. Though she will be greatly missed by all who knew her, her bright and sunny spirit lives on in the hearts of her family.
